Understanding Oily Skin

Oily skin is characterized by an excess production of sebum from the sebaceous glands. These glands are located under the skin’s surface and, while sebum is essential for maintaining the skin’s hydration and health, too much can lead to a shiny appearance, clogged pores, and acne outbreaks.

Several factors contribute to the overproduction of sebum, including genetics, hormonal changes, stress, and even environmental factors like humidity.

Causes Behind Oily Skin

Oily skin can often run in families. If one or both of your parents have oily skin, you’re more likely to experience it as well. This genetic predisposition is due to the size and activity level of your sebaceous glands, which are inherited traits.

Hormonal fluctuations, especially during puberty, pregnancy, or menopause, can significantly impact sebum production. Androgens, the hormones responsible for oil production, can cause the glands to enlarge and produce more sebum.

High humidity and heat can stimulate sebum production, while cold weather can lead to dry skin. It’s crucial to adapt your skincare routine to environmental changes to maintain balance.

While the link between diet and oily skin is still under investigation, certain foods may trigger an increase in oil production for some people. A healthy, balanced diet and adequate hydration are beneficial for skin health.

Proven Treatments for Oily Skin

A consistent skincare routine tailored to oily skin can significantly reduce excess oil. Look for products labeled non-comedogenic and avoid heavy creams. Gentle exfoliation can help remove excess sebum and dead skin cells, preventing clogged pores.

For severe cases, dermatologists may prescribe medications that reduce oil production, such as retinoids or hormonal treatments like birth control pills for women.

Preventive Measures

Adopting a healthy lifestyle that includes regular exercise, a balanced diet, and adequate water intake can improve skin health. Reducing stress through mindfulness or yoga can also positively affect your skin.

Using a broad-spectrum sunscreen specifically designed for oily skin can protect your skin from harmful UV rays without adding extra oil.
